Banana-Chocolate Chip Cupcakes
Go bananas for fun, easy-mix cupcakes partnered with chocolate chips and chocolate frosting.

Ingredients
-
1 box Betty Crocker® SuperMoist® yellow cake mix
-
2 very ripe medium bananas, mashed (about 1 cup)
-
1/2 cup water
-
1/4 cup butter or margarine, softened
-
3 eggs
-
3/4 cup miniature semisweet chocolate chips
-
1 container (1 lb) Betty Crocker® Rich & Creamy chocolate frosting
Directions
1.
Heat oven to 375 degrees F. Place paper baking cup in each of 24 regular-size muffins cups.
2.
In large bowl, beat cake mix, bananas, water, butter and eggs with electric mixer on low speed 30 seconds. Beat on medium speed 2 minutes, scraping bowl occasionally. Using spoon, stir in chocolate chips. Spoon batter evenly into muffin cups.
3.
Bake 18 to 22 minutes or until toothpick inserted in center comes out clean. Remove from pan to cooling racks. Cool completely, about 30 minutes. Frost cupcakes with frosting.
